PFS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2015 in Review

158 of the 3,582 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Provident Financial Services (PFS) for Q3 2015, worth a combined $808M — up 5.9% from $763M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 23 funds opened new PFS positions and 11 closed out — a net gain of 12 holders — while 65 added to existing stakes and 40 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ock Fund Advisors, adding an estimated $3.92M. The largest seller was Bryn Mawr Capital Management Inc, cutting an estimated $3.8M.
